What
does
an
Administration
professional
do?:
Administration
professionals
are
both
the
front-line
soldiers
and
the
men
and
women
behind
the
curtain.
Recipients
of
an
Administration
Certificate
or
Associate
Degree.
The
most
highly-effective
managers
rely
on
effective,
efficient
Administration
support
staff.
Administration
professionals
must
be
profcient
in
all
manner
of
business
communications,
managing
workflow
within
an
office,
clerical
duties
in
a
technology-centric
office
environment,
including
proficiency
in
correspondence,
spreadsheet
preparation
and
management;
extracting
and
utilizing
information
from
databases;
all
levels
of
office
logistics,
and
acting
as
a
liaison
between
management,
staff,
and
clients.
Degree
and
certificate
recipients
receive
the
qualifications
necessary
to
pursue
entry-level
and
intermediate
support
staff
positions,
up
to
and
including
Administrative
Assistant
at
a
wide
range
of
executive
levels.
